Well known Montpelier musicians D. Davis & Marc Gwinn come to Foam Brewery on Sunday, bringing a wide range of popular cover and original songs.
D. Davis is a well‑known and respected musician with more than 25 years of experience, having performed with Red Hot Juba, The Larkspurs, Bob Wagner, Myra Flynn, The Starline Rhythm Boys, and many other projects. He continues to teach and perform in his community and currently plays with The Faerie Godbrothers, The Devonian Hot Club, and The House Band VT.
Marc Gwinn moved to Montpelier two years ago, where he met D. and the two began playing music together. They formed The Bent Nails House Band, quickly becoming a community favorite performing at weddings, events, and throughout the Central Vermont community. Recently, they began performing as a duo, engaging their audience by honoring requests—including songs they may not know but enjoy working out on the spot.
